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

  • Gain proficiency in using GitLab as a version control and collaboration platform.
  • Learn how to migrate a project from GitHub to GitLab, including the process of converting the architecture into executable code.
  • Develop hands-on experience using with Hyperledger Aries , Ursa, and Indy, which are blockchain technologies relevant to the projectalong with adopting the Hyperledger AnonCreds specification.
  • Build skills in Shell Scripting and RUST, which are programming languages utilized in the project.
  • Develop an Deepen understanding of open-source contribution, documentation, and ownership by contributing to the project and potentially contributing to through active project involvement and potential contributions to related articles, blog posts, or white papers related to the project.

Expected Outcome and Deliverables

  • Enhance the existing command-line utility to automate the process of creating a DID Registry creation for the organization members of organizations using GitLab Verifiable Credential RegistryVCR, incorporating Hyperledger AnonCreds specification for added security and interoperability.
  • Implement the functionalities of onboarding members to the registry and managing access to DID's through adding, updating, and revoking access.
  • Create high-quality markdown tutorial documentation and Swagger API documentation that is easy to understand and use for future contributors.
  • Present the completed work at Hyperledger forums, demonstrating a deep understanding of the project's architecture and functionality.

Relation to Hyperledger and Impact on the community

Employing GitHub/GitLab-based DID registries that can be used by Hyperledger Ursa, Hyperledger Aries, or any other Hyperledger Framework that needs to interact with DID Registriescompatible with Hyperledger Aries and adopting Hyperledger AnonCreds, our project aims to enhance community interoperability and utility across Hyperledger frameworks.

Mentee Open Source Contribution Experience

We are looking for a mentee who has prior experience in making open source contributions, preferably with at least one resolved open source issue in their portfolio.

Recommended Skills

We are looking for mentees who bring a blend of academic background, technical skills, and open-source contribution experience:

  • Graduate or master's students

...

  • with a focus on software development or related fields.
  • Knowledge of decentralized identity concepts and familiarity with Hyperledger frameworks, specifically Aries and AnonCreds.
  • Proficiency in Shell Scripting and Rust programming languages.

  • It's better to have a history of contributing to open-source projects, ideally demonstrated by at least one resolved issue. We value mentees who have a strong interest in and experience with open-source contributions, particularly within the Hyperledger ecosystem.

Future plans

Our goal is We plan to elevate DRMan's capabilities to manage a functionality for comprehensive DID Registry management on GitLab and seamlessly integrate it with GVCR. We anticipate seeding the project in Hyperledger Labs in the future to expand , incorporating the Hyperledger AnonCreds specification and extending GitHub operations. Our ambition is to seed the project within Hyperledger Labs, aiming to extend its reach and impact significantly.

Mentor(s) Names and Contact Info

...